Advanced Nanomaterials and Nanocomposites for Bioelectrochemical Systems is a key reference source for materials scientists and engineers looking to learn more about how nanotechnology is being used to create more efficient fuel cells. It highlights the use of nanomaterials and nanocomposites in microbial fuel cells, which offer the simultaneous treatment of wastewater and the generation of electricity from complex organic waste and biomass. The addition of microorganisms is essential to enhance the reaction kinetics, and nano-scale fillers can improve the performance of the anode material.
